ekar, the Middle East’s first and largest personal mobility company, has sealed its industry-first agreement with Dubai-based largest car trading platform, SellAnyCar.com.

Customers of SellAnyCar.com in the UAE can now access ekars stationed at SellAnyCar.com branches for a seamless and rapid solution to their mobility needs after selling their car.

The partnership provides clear benefits to SellAnyCar.com customers as replacement car services can often be time-consuming and expensive. Customers can now instantly drive away upon selling their car with no paperwork or down payments via the ekar app at a fraction of a taxi or ride-hailing cost. In addition, the agreement includes mobility offerings to SellAnyCar.com staff via the ekar self-drive super app.

ekar is the only company in the Middle East able to offer users access to the entire self-drive vertical for cars, from pay-per-minute to monthly rentals. Users can choose from thousands of short-term pay-per-minute, daily, and weekly carshare options, plus longer-term monthly car subscription packages via ekar’s Self-drive Super App.
